Where to Find the Recommended Tire Pressure

Now that we’ve established the importance of proper tire pressure, let’s talk about where to find the recommended psi for your vehicle. You’ll typically find this information in one of the following places:

    • The owner’s manual: Check your owner’s manual for the recommended tire pressure for your vehicle. This information is usually found in the maintenance section or on the inside cover.
    • The tire information placard: Located on the driver’s side doorjamb, the tire information placard will list the recommended tire pressure for your vehicle.
    • The tire sidewall: The tire sidewall will also list the maximum inflation pressure, but this is not necessarily the recommended psi for your vehicle.

    How do I check the tire psi of my vehicle?

    Checking the tire psi is a simple process that requires a few basic tools: a tire pressure gauge and your vehicle. First, ensure your tires are cold, meaning your vehicle has been parked for at least three hours. Next, locate the tire valve stem and press the valve cap off. Place the tire pressure gauge over the valve stem and take a reading. Compare the reading to the recommended psi found in your owner’s manual or on the placard. If the pressure is low, add air as needed and recheck the pressure. For accurate readings, it’s recommended to check tire psi monthly, before long trips, and after any load changes.
